30 Pink and Gray Living Room Ideas for a Sophisticated Home

Designing a living room that feels both sophisticated and cozy is easy with the combination of pink and gray. This color pairing has become a staple in interior design because it strikes a beautiful balance between the cool, grounding nature of gray and the warm, playful energy of pink. While gray provides a neutral backdrop that fits almost any style, pink adds a layer of softness that prevents the space from feeling too clinical. From soft blush tones to deep charcoal hues, these colors work together to create a versatile environment. Understanding how to layer these shades through furniture, paint, and accessories is key to achieving a professional look that feels uniquely yours and stays on trend.

1. Blush pink sofa gray walls

Have you ever considered how a soft blush pink sofa can completely change the mood of a room with cool gray walls? This specific combination is a favorite for those seeking a contemporary yet feminine aesthetic that doesn't feel overwhelming. The gray walls serve as a muted canvas, allowing the pink furniture to stand out as a sophisticated focal point. By choosing a matte gray paint, you create a depth that absorbs light, making the pink fabric appear even more vibrant and plush. This setup works exceptionally well in rooms with plenty of natural light, where the shifting sun highlights the different undertones of both colors throughout the day. It creates a serene atmosphere.

2. Charcoal gray accent wall pink chairs

What happens when you pair a moody charcoal gray accent wall with bright pink chairs? This design choice is perfect for homeowners who want to make a bold statement without sacrificing elegance. The deep, dark gray provides a dramatic backdrop that makes any shade of pink pop with intensity. Whether you choose velvet armchairs in a dusty rose or a vibrant fuchsia, the contrast against the charcoal creates a high-end, gallery-like feel. To keep the space from feeling too heavy, consider adding metallic accents like gold or brass floor lamps. This balance of light and dark ensures the room remains inviting while showcasing your unique and daring sense of style.

3. Light gray sectional pink pillows

Are you looking for a simple way to refresh your existing light gray sectional? Adding pink pillows is one of the most cost-effective and impactful ways to introduce warmth into a neutral seating area. By mixing different textures—such as silk, wool, and velvet—in various shades of pink, you create a layered and inviting look. This approach allows you to experiment with the color palette without committing to large, expensive furniture pieces. The light gray of the sectional keeps the room feeling airy and spacious, while the pink accents provide a soft, tactile comfort that encourages relaxation. It is a timeless look that works in any modern home.

4. Dusty rose curtains gray carpet

Can window treatments really transform a room's entire color story? Dusty rose curtains paired with a soft gray carpet create a romantic and grounded environment that feels incredibly intentional. The floor-to-ceiling fabric adds height to the room while filtering natural light into a warm, rosy glow. Against the neutral gray carpet, these curtains become a soft architectural feature rather than just a functional necessity. This combination is particularly effective in creating a sense of "quiet luxury," where the colors are muted but the materials feel expensive and heavy. It is a great way to soften the hard lines of a room while maintaining a very cohesive design.

5. Pink and gray geometric rug

Is your living room lacking a clear focal point or a sense of movement? A pink and gray geometric rug can instantly anchor the space while tying together disparate design elements. Geometric patterns add a modern, energetic vibe that breaks up the monotony of solid-colored furniture. By choosing a rug that incorporates both colors, you create a visual bridge between your gray walls and pink accessories. This helps the room feel more unified and professionally styled. Whether the pattern is a subtle herringbone or a bold mid-century diamond, the rug serves as a foundation that dictates the energy of the entire living area, making it feel complete.

27. Pink and gray striped walls

Are you feeling brave enough to try a bold wall treatment? Pink and gray striped walls can create a stunning architectural effect that adds height and rhythm to a room. Vertical stripes can make a low ceiling feel higher, while horizontal stripes can make a narrow room feel wider. By using alternating bands of soft pink and muted gray, you create a sophisticated pattern that doesn't require extra wall decor. To keep the look from becoming too busy, choose shades that are close in tone rather than high-contrast. This creates a subtle, wallpaper-like effect that is both classic and very visually interesting.
